Well... these rollers are a much-needed thing, and they work nicely once you get them installed. However, the metal pin that attaches the plastic roller to the window frame is not made out of the proper material. It's supposed to be mushroomed over on the back side like the originals. These are too brittle, and the ends just break if you try to squish them down. I had to grind off the ends and use a drill press to drill, then tap threads into each metal pin for the 6 rollers I replaced. Then used short screws to attach them to the window frames. It worked out fine in the end, but it was a lot of extra labor.

I used these for the door windows. The rollers on my driver side door window was shot. I installed them two different ways, one way was doing a cross section with a hammer and chisel without the washer, I did the other with washer and a tool that was beveled and as I hammered the beveled tool into the back side of the roller pin, it spread out and then i just hammered it flat. I think i like the second way with the washer better. It would be nice to sell the rollers separate for the doors from the rear windows. I have left over parts that don't go on the front door windows. A bit pricey. See pictures for example. Both are very secure.
